Losi's web site says only "late Spring". Everything I've heard is late June-July period. I've been patiently waiting myself. :eek: I can't believe mavrick0611 wasn't impressed by the photos. It is a very clean, simple yet advanced car. Their single belt drive is supposedly the most efficient drive system by their own accord. But it's easy to admit it's concievable. Most of all it looks to be easy to work on and setup.

The Losi factory drivers that I race against locally are fully stoked about the new xxx-s. I think the biggest comment I've heard was right along with ronb's about being easy to work on. These guys aren't the biggest fans of the current street weapon because of the difficulty you can encounter during setup or maintenance or repair. The're really happy about the new design and say it's going to be a LOT easier to work on. I'm not really a big Losi fan, but I'm seriously considering buying this car when it comes out...
